10 words from this day's editorials

  • Disenchanted (adjective)Disappointed by someone or something previously respected or admired.हताश Synonyms: Disappointed, Indifferent, Jaundiced, Disillusioned · Antonyms: Delighted, Mesmerized
  • Erode (verb)Gradually destroy or be gradually destroyed.नष्ट करना Synonyms: Wear Away, Destroy, Abrade · Antonyms: Maintain, Save, Conserve, Preserve
  • Trounce (verb)Defeat heavily in a contest.बुरी तरह से हराना Synonyms: Rout, Beat hollow, Defeat utterly · Antonyms: Save, Preserve
  • Notch (verb)Score or achieve (something).उपार्जित करना Synonyms: Gain, Attain, Earn, Achieve · Antonyms: Lose, Miss, Fail
  • Throes (noun)Violent pains, especially at the moment of death.तीव्र वेदना Synonyms: Agony, Pangs, Suffering, Anguish · Antonyms: Comfort, Relief, Respite, Ease
  • Bout (noun)A short period of intense activity of a specified kind.दौर Synonyms: Spell, Period, Time, Stretch
  • Edifying (adjective)Providing moral or intellectual instruction.शिक्षाप्रद Synonyms: Moral, Ethical, Virtuous, Chaste
  • Scepticism (noun)An attitude of doubting that claims or statements are true or that something will happen.संदेहवाद Synonyms: Dubiousness, Doubtfulness, Disbelief · Antonyms: Belief, Sureness
  • Ratification (noun)The action of signing or giving formal consent to a treaty, contract, or agreement, making it officially valid.संपुष्टि Synonyms: Confirmation, Approval, Sanction, Affirmation · Antonyms: Disapproval, Refusal, Rejection
  • Filibuster (noun)A long speech made in a parliament in order to delay or prevent a vote.विधानसभा की कार्यवाही में विघ्न डालना Synonyms: Delaying, Obstruction, Stonewalling · Antonyms: Progression, Catalyst
